Throughout the years in GPW, there has been one constant thing we have seen. The battle of good vs. evil, always present in pro wrestling, exists in the backyard as well. On one side, you have your classic villains (the Hell RaiZers.) Those guys who bully others around and cheat their way to victory. And then you have the goody-goody all American heroes on the other side...ok, so Skorpion is no goody-goody himself, but you get the point. Ever since the GPW started way back in the summer of '99, one thing has remained the same, and that is the hatred between Skorpion and Extremist. They have engaged in classic battles one on one, and also many memorable tag team matches. We've seen them fight for titles and for power, and now we will simply see them fight for the sake of beating the crap out of one another. Will the Hell RaiZers remain dominant? Or are the good guys making a run? This will be a huge match for the GPW either way!

At Dead End 2000, these two men delivered one of the most amazing matches ever witnessed in the GPW. Although both are impact players in the GPW, we must bid farewell to one. It is hard to imagine this fed without Rage, who has done wonders since arriving. However, his chances seem slim, as he goes up against the most physically dominating force in all of the GPW. This match will no doubt be a classic brawl, and when it is all said and done, one man will be out the door.
